While the world debates whether AI agents will transform commerce, we're solving the practical problem that will make it possible: how do you trust an autonomous agent when there's no human in the loop?
The Open Trust and Reputation Protocol (OTRP)—an open standard that brings verifiable trust to agent-to-agent transactions on the blockchain. The OTRP specification and core SDK are open-source, enabling any developer to build trust-aware agents.
We provide commercial services that make implementation practical for enterprises—Trust-as-a-Service (TAaaS) for automated compliance verification, Analytics Platforms for network-wide trust intelligence, and Agent Readiness Audits.
